Edwin Lemare (*1865), one of the most famous British organists around 1900, composed 180 pieces for the organ and 60 further works, while the number of his organ transcriptions comes to 270. Preferring a musically exciting performance to a faultless interpretation, Lemare criticized the organ concert programmes of his time to be too academic. He commented on the art of organ transcription: 'I am not one of those who would say that the organ can ever imitate the orchestra. This it can never do, but I consider that a great amount of orchestral music can, when played on a good instrument, be made most effective.' The present arrangement of the overture of Wagner's 'Mastersingers of Nuremberg' is a perfect example of these words.
